ADA艾达币钱包系统开发:技术实现与市场潜力分

    引言

    随着区块链技术的迅速发展,越来越多的数字货币应运而生。其中,艾达币(ADA)作为Cardano生态系统的重要组成部分,因其高效、安全、可扩展的特性,吸引了众多投资者和开发者的目光。为了实现ADA的有效管理和流通,艾达币钱包系统的开发显得尤为重要。本文将深入探讨ADA艾达币钱包系统的开发流程、所需技术、市场前景及可能遇到的挑战等多个方面。

    一、ADA艾达币简介

    艾达币是由Charles Hoskinson于2015年创立的Cardano项目的一部分,旨在为全球金融系统提供一种安全、可扩展的解决方案。ADA不仅是一种数字货币,它还代表了一种全新的区块链技术。Cardano采用了Ouroboros共识机制,效率高于传统的工作量证明机制,同时确保了网络的安全性。

    ADA的设计理念重视科学性和研究,Cardano的开发团队包括了一群世界顶尖的学者和工程师。他们通过经过严谨数学证明的协议来推动技术的发展。此外,Cardano还在推动去中心化应用(DApps)的发展,力求在智能合约领域抢占先机。

    二、ADA钱包系统的功能与特点

    开发一款ADA钱包系统,首先需要明确其基本功能和特点。通常,ADA钱包应具备以下几大功能:

    • 安全性:保障用户资产的安全是钱包系统的首要任务,通过私钥加密和多重签名机制来防止黑客攻击和资产盗窃。
    • 易用性:钱包的用户界面需要友好简洁,方便用户操作。特别是在数字货币的初期阶段,用户对技术的理解可能相对有限,所以直观的界面显得尤为重要。
    • 多种功能:除了基本的存储和转账功能,一个优秀的ADA钱包还应该支持交易历史查询、市场行情查看、资产管理等功能。
    • 跨平台支持:为了适应不同用户的需求,钱包系统应支持多个平台,包括桌面应用、网页应用和移动应用。

    三、ADA钱包系统开发的技术流程

    开发ADA钱包系统需要经历多个技术环节,以下为主要流程:

    1. 需求分析

    首先,开发团队需要进行详细的需求分析,与潜在用户进行沟通,了解他们对钱包的期望功能和使用体验。需求分析将直接影响后续的设计和开发阶段。

    2. 系统设计

    接下来,团队需要进行系统架构设计,明确整体架构、接口设计,以及数据库的设计。这一阶段应特别注意系统的安全性和扩展性。

    3. 技术选型

    技术选型是影响钱包性能与安全性的重要环节。主要技术考虑包括但不限于:编程语言(如JavaScript、Python、Go等),框架(如React、Django等),以及数据库管理系统(如PostgreSQL、MongoDB等)。同时,需要选择合适的区块链SDK来便捷地与Cardano网络进行交互。

    4. 开发实现

    在完成系统设计和技术选型后,开发团队进入实际编码阶段。团队需要严格遵循代码规范,定期进行代码审查,确保质量。

    5. 测试

    测试是开发周期中不可忽视的一部分,包括单元测试、集成测试以及安全性测试。开发团队需要模拟各种用户场景,确保钱包功能的稳定性与安全性。

    6. 部署与维护

    测试完成后,团队将钱包系统部署到服务器上,提供给用户使用。在这个阶段,技术支持与维护服务也将启动,以保障系统的稳定运行。

    四、市场潜力分析

    根据全球数字货币市场的快速发展趋势,ADA钱包的市场潜力巨大。以下是几个市场前景的主要考量:

    1. 用户基础的增长

    随着区块链技术的发展和数字货币的普及,越来越多的用户开始关注并投资ADA。这为钱包的使用提供了广阔的用户基础。根据统计,全球数字货币用户已突破亿人,ADA将借此庞大的用户群体有效推广其钱包系统。

    2. 法规与合规性

    各国政府对数字货币的监管政策逐渐完善,为ADA钱包的合法合规经营提供了保障。合规的钱包系统可提升用户信任度,从而吸引更多用户使用。

    3. DeFi与NFT的崛起

    随着去中心化金融(DeFi)和不可替代代币(NFT)越来越受到关注,ADA钱包可以通过集成相关功能来吸引用户,开辟新的市场空间。

    4. 技术创新

    随着技术的不断进步,钱包系统的功能、性能都将不断。一些新技术如分层钱包(Hierarchical Deterministic Wallets)等,有望为用户提供更好的使用体验和更高的安全性。

    如何保障ADA钱包的安全性?

    在设计及开发ADA钱包系统时,安全性是首先需要考虑的问题。数字货币的特性使得其一旦被盗,几乎无法追回,因此,保护用户资产安全显得尤为重要。为了有效保障钱包的安全性,应该采取以下几种措施:

    1. 私钥管理

    私钥是用户控制数字资产的唯一凭证,确保用户私钥的安全至关重要。钱包系统不应仅仅依赖于云端存储私钥,而应考虑采用分布式存储方式,比如将私钥分为多个部分存储在不同位置,增加被盗取的难度。同时,推荐用户采用冷储存(Cold Storage)来避免网络攻击。

    2. 多重签名机制

    多重签名技术可以要求多个用户的私钥同时签名才能完成一笔交易,这大大降低了单一用户私钥被盗所带来的风险。对于高价值资产,可以设置更为严格的多重签名要求。

    3. 安全审计

    对钱包系统进行全面的安全审计,尤其是在将产品推向市场之前,应通过第三方安全公司进行渗透测试与代码审查,确保代码中不存在漏洞。

    4. 防钓鱼与防欺诈策略

    钱包开发方应通过用户教育,降低用户受钓鱼攻击的风险。可以使用多重身份验证(Two-Factor Authentication)等手段提高交易的安全性。此外,系统应具备针对异常活动的检测与预警机制。

    ADA钱包的用户体验如何?

    用户体验是影响数字钱包使用情况的重要因素之一。ADA钱包的用户体验有助于吸引和留住用户。以下是几个策略:

    1. 直观的用户界面设计

    简洁的用户界面能够使用户在进行数字货币交易时更为便捷。设计时应尽量避免复杂的术语,使用易于理解的图标与文字,引导用户完成操作。

    2. 快速的交易处理

    在区块链网络中,交易确认时间常常影响用户体验。采用高效的技术手段,如交易池、提高交易处理速度等方法,可以显著改善用户体验。

    3. 反馈与支持系统

    提供24小时的在线客服支持和反馈渠道,可以帮助用户解决在使用过程中遇到的问题。同时,通过用户反馈不断产品,使其更符合用户需求。

    4. 教程与学习材料

    为初次使用者提供实时的教程和学习材料,帮助用户快速熟悉钱包的功能与操作,提高他们的使用自信心。视频教程、使用手册等均可提升用户学习效率。

    ADA钱包的市场竞争分析

    在数字货币市场中,各种钱包层出不穷,ADA钱包面临激烈的市场竞争。以下是几个竞争分析的要点:

    1. 主要竞争对手分析

    数字货币钱包既有专门针对某一种货币的,也有多币种钱包。主要竞争对手如Coinbase Wallet、MetaMask等,这些钱包拥有强大的用户基础和成熟的功能,在市场上占有很大的份额。ADA钱包在与这些竞争者展开竞争时,需突出特点,形成自身优势。

    2. 用户获取与留存策略

    通过精准的市场营销策略和用户获取策略,可以有效吸引新用户。例如,通过与Cardano生态内的其他项目合作,进行联合推广,互相导流。此外,针对老用户推出激励机制,提升留存率。

    3. 功能与技术的差异化

    除了安全性和用户体验,钱包系统的功能扩展也非常重要。通过不断追踪用户需求与反馈,快速迭代开发新功能,可以有效提升竞争力。例如,增设DeFi功能,可以吸引更多用户使用。

    4. 品牌建设与用户信任度

    构建强大的品牌形象,提升用户的信任度是钱包系统成功的关键之一。通过透明的运营策略、积极的社区互动等方式,逐步建立起用户对ADA钱包的信任。

    未来ADA钱包的发展趋势是什么?

    区块链技术及数字货币发展迅猛,ADA钱包作为其中的重要组成部分,未来的发展趋势可以从以下几个方面分析:

    1. 去中心化趋势

    随着去中心化理念的推广,传统中心化钱包将逐渐被去中心化钱包所取代。未来,ADA钱包可能更强调去中心化,通过智能合约等技术实现资产管理和交易的自动化。

    2. 完善的合规体系

    随着各国对数字货币监管政策的逐渐完善,ADA钱包需适应新的法律法规,确保合规运营。同时,合规的产品往往更能获得用户的信任。

    3. 跨链技术发展

    随着不同区块链之间互操作性的提高,未来的ADA钱包可能会集成更多币种的支持,实现多链钱包的功能,以满足用户不同的资产管理需求。

    4. 人工智能与大数据的应用

    人工智能与大数据分析将在数字币钱包的风险管理、用户行为分析等领域大放异彩。通过定向分析用户的使用习惯,钱包系统可产品设计和用户体验。

    结论

    ADA艾达币钱包系统的开发不仅是区块链技术应用的重要一环,也是推动数字经济发展的重要因素。在这个不断变化的行业中,开发者需时刻跟踪技术趋势与市场动态,以适应用户需求和行业发展。通过安全性、提高用户体验、应对市场竞争,ADA钱包有望在未来的数字货币市场中占据重要地位。

                author

                Appnox App

                content here', making it look like readable English. Many desktop publishing is packages and web page editors now use

                      related post

                                          leave a reply

                                          <time id="qr0su"></time><small lang="4gqxw"></small><dfn id="eayha"></dfn><code draggable="gbvv1"></code><var draggable="ichfa"></var><ul dir="znkww"></ul><strong lang="6sv9m"></strong><ins dir="1sbdm"></ins><map date-time="u4nic"></map><sub draggable="u77wn"></sub><em draggable="v982t"></em><bdo draggable="_z8uh"></bdo><em draggable="m9ond"></em><strong id="be0ay"></strong><b date-time="jw0su"></b><font id="w9tge"></font><pre dropzone="uxchy"></pre><acronym draggable="svuzo"></acronym><font dir="9pg7z"></font><font date-time="yhm74"></font><i date-time="9xwlj"></i><address dropzone="e608t"></address><dfn dropzone="o0hnd"></dfn><center draggable="biqa8"></center><address id="wtk0u"></address><sub dir="as6g7"></sub><sub date-time="rmmvs"></sub><center draggable="hrcx4"></center><font id="n4s06"></font><dfn draggable="33ulj"></dfn> <bdo lang="u8az"></bdo><em draggable="76mw"></em><style lang="eunh"></style><area date-time="hlf9"></area><legend lang="olwp"></legend><font dropzone="mn0s"></font><abbr date-time="unb5"></abbr><pre dropzone="e3qa"></pre><legend dropzone="xd4s"></legend><noframes dropzone="nowj">